
Когда говорят про модуль протокола HART, многие сразу представляют себе простую коробочку для конвертации сигналов. Это, пожалуй, самое распространённое упрощение, которое мешает по-настоящему оценить его роль в современном контуре управления. На деле, это ключевой узел, где цифровой диалог налаживается с аналоговой классикой.
Основная путаница возникает из-за того, что HART — это не отдельная шина, а протокол, наложенный на стандартный токовый сигнал 4-20 мА. Поэтому модуль протокола HART часто путают с обычным аналоговым входом. Разница принципиальна: модуль должен не только считывать ток, но и демодулировать цифровую FSK-модуляцию, наложенную на этот сигнал, без помех для основного аналогового контура.
В практике часто сталкиваешься с ситуацией, когда на объекте закупили ?умные? датчики с HART, но подключили их к стандартным AI-модулям контроллера. В итоге все цифровые возможности — диагностика, калибровка, считывание дополнительных переменных — остаются неиспользованными. Фактически, платят за продвинутую технику, а используют её как обычную аналоговую. Это классическая ошибка при непонимании сути протокола.
Ещё один нюанс — поддержка команд. Не все модули одинаково хорошо работают с многоуровневыми командами, особенно при опросе нескольких устройств в мультидроп-режиме. Бывало, что модуль отлично считывал первичную переменную, но ?зависал? при попытке считать серийный номер или статус диагностики датчика. Это вопрос качества firmware и обработки временных задержек.
При выборе модуля для проекта мы всегда смотрим на несколько критериев, выходящих за рамки данных из datasheet. Первое — это устойчивость к промышленным помехам. HART-сигнал — низкочастотный, и длинные неэкранированные линии могут его убить. Хороший модуль должен иметь качественную гальваническую развязку и фильтрацию.
Второе — инструментарий для конфигурации и диагностики. Идеально, когда производитель предоставляет не просто DLL для интеграции в SCADA, а утилиту, позволяющую ?прозвонить? шину, увидеть все подключённые устройства и их статус. Это экономит часы на пусконаладке. В этом контексте стоит обратить внимание на решения, которые предлагает, например, Корпорация Микрокибер (https://www.microcybers.ru). Их подход к промышленной автоматизации, судя по опыту коллег, часто строится на глубокой интеграции, а не просто на продаже железа.
Компания Microcyber специализируется на решениях в области промышленной автоматизации и использует ведущие мировые технологии. Их портфель, включающий высокоточные преобразователи и, что важно для нашей темы, преобразователи протоколов полевых шин, говорит о системном понимании. Логично предположить, что их подход к модулю протокола HART будет не как к изолированному изделию, а как к части кросс-протокольной экосистемы. Это критически важно, когда нужно связать HART-устройства с Modbus TCP или Profinet.
Был у нас проект модернизации старой котельной. Давление и температура контролировались аналоговыми датчиками, но часть уже была заменена на HART-совместимые. Задача — считать все сигналы в новую систему управления. Решили использовать распределённые модули протокола HART с выходом на Ethernet. Казалось, всё просто.
Но возникла проблема на этапе конфигурации. Модули от одного производителя ?не видели? датчики от другого, хотя оба заявляли полную совместимость. Проблема оказалась в реализации командных цепочек для конкретных девайсов. Пришлось вручную, через конфигуратор, подбирать типы устройств и их DD-файлы (Device Descriptions). Это тот случай, когда абстрактная ?поддержка HART? разбивается о конкретную реализацию.
Успешный кейс связан как раз с интеграцией. На химическом предприятии нужно было передавать данные не только по току, но и цифровую диагностику клапанов с HART-позиционерами в систему АСУ ТП. Использовали шлюз, который агрегировал данные с нескольких модулей протокола HART и транслировал их как OPC UA-теги. Это позволило построить предиктивную аналитику по износу уплотнений, считывая параметр ?Travel deviation? прямо с устройства. Вот где раскрылась настоящая ценность протокола.
Один из самых важных, но редко освещаемых моментов — настройка скорости опроса и приоритетов. В мультидроп-сети (когда несколько устройств висят на одной паре) неправильная настройка таймаутов может привести к постоянным ошибкам связи. Модуль должен уметь гибко настраивать эти параметры под конкретную сетевую топологию и загрузку.
Ещё одна деталь — питание. Активные HART-модули часто должны обеспечивать питание петли для пассивных датчиков. Надо чётко понимать нагрузочную способность и следить, чтобы суммарный ток в петле не превышал допустимого. Однажды столкнулся с ситуацией, когда при подключении четвёртого датчика связь со всеми устройствами пропала — не учли падение напряжения на длинной линии.
Также стоит помнить про калибровку. Даже самый продвинутый цифровой модуль опирается на точность своего АЦП для аналоговой части. Периодическая поверка канала 4-20 мА — обязательная процедура. Иначе можно получить ситуацию, когда цифровое значение с датчика идеально, а аналоговый сигнал, который идёт на старый контроллер или сигнализатор, имеет значительную погрешность.
Сейчас много говорят о переходе на чисто цифровые шины. Но парк HART-устройств в мире огромен, и они будут работать ещё десятилетия. Поэтому роль модуля протокола HART эволюционирует. Он становится не конечной точкой, а интеллектуальным сборщиком данных для облачных платформ.
Современные модули уже часто имеют встроенные вычислительные возможности для первичной обработки данных (например, усреднение, фильтрация пиков) и буферизации на случай потери связи с верхним уровнем. Это уже не просто преобразователь, а граничное вычислительное устройство.
В этом свете интересны подходы компаний, которые видят эту трансформацию. Если вернуться к Корпорации Микрокибер, их фокус на предоставлении клиентам комплексных продуктов на месте указывает на понимание, что ключевая ценность — не в отдельном модуле, а в его бесшовной работе в гетерогенной среде. Модуль протокола HART будущего — это, возможно, конфигурируемый софтверный контейнер, работающий на универсальном аппаратном шлюзе, который может одновременно быть и преобразователем для полевых шин, и маршрутизатором данных. Главное, чтобы он решал реальные задачи, а не создавал новые.